Dr. Gregory Kouyoumdjian, or Dr. K for short, practices at the InSight Vision Group Littleton location. As a native of Ogdensburg, New York he received an undergraduate degree in Biology and French at The Johns Hopkins University. He graduated from New York University School of Medicine with Honors and interned at Stony Brook Medical Center. Dr. Kouyoumdjian completed his Ophthalmology Residency at the University of Colorado Medical Center and trained an additional year at CU Medical for a Fellowship in Cornea and Refractive Surgery. Dr. Kouyoumdjian has undergone specialized fellowship training in all surgeries involving the anterior segment of the eye. He specializes in cataract surgery with implants eliminating the need for glasses, LASIK, and all other forms of refractive surgery, as well as cornea transplantation and surface reconstructive procedures. Additionally, Dr. K performs vitreolysis to treat floaters. Several of Dr. K's articles have been published in prominent ophthalmic journals, and he has presented numerous papers at prominent national eye meetings. He is Board certified by the American Board of Ophthalmology. Dr. K is an avid mogul skier and enjoys cycling in his free time. He is married with two children and speaks French fluently.

Dr. Heather Gitchell is an experienced Doctor of Optometry at our Boulder and Longmont locations. She received her undergraduate degree in Biology from Keene State College in Keene, NH. She went on to complete a year-long research fellowship at the National Eye Institute in Bethesda, MD at the National Institutes of Health. She received her Doctor of Optometry degree, with honors, from Pacific University College of Optometry in 2005. She returned to Colorado for a residency in ocular pathology and surgical co-management. Dr. Gitchell has been part of studies published in both scientific and optometric journals and has been active in the Colorado Optometric Association, serving on the Board of Trustees for six years and as president in 2018. Dr, Gitchell was given the honor of Optometrist of the Year in 2021, awarded by the Colorado Optometric Association. She has provided eye care at the Denver Rescue Mission and has been appointed by two Governors to a Medicaid Advisory committee with the Department of Health Care Policy and Finance. She provided comprehensive vision and medical eye care at a private practice in Louisville, CO for thirteen years before joining InSight Vision Group. Dr. Gitchell loves living in Boulder and taking advantage of all Colorado has to offer. She enjoys hiking, skiing, paddle boarding, rafting, traveling, and playing soccer. Dr. Amiel is a cataract, cornea, and refractive surgeon based out of our Arvada location. Howard Amiel earned his undergraduate degree from the University of Iowa and a Master of Science from The Chicago Medical School, in North Chicago. He then completed a Doctor of Medicine at the University of Illinois College of Medicine. After an internship here in Denver, he completed a residency at Brown University/Rhode Island Hospital, eventually becoming a faculty member mentoring students and Ophthalmology residents in the emergency room, operating room, and clinics. Dr. Amiel then went on to complete two fellowships, one in Cornea, External Disease and Refractive surgery at the Royal Victorian Eye and Ear Hospital in Melbourne, Australia, and another fellowship in Refractive and Cataract surgery with Dr. Paul Koch of Warwick, Rhode Island. Dr. Amiel specializes in cataract surgery, corneal transplants, LASIK, PRK and advanced dry eye. His interests include advanced IOL technology and laser assisted cataract surgery. He is well respected in the Denver Metro area having improved the vision of thousands. He has written numerous articles on corneal, cataract and refractive surgery in national ophthalmic publications. Dr. Amiel has refereed and reviewed peer submissions for ophthalmic publications and lectures locally, nationally, and internationally, and has volunteered in multiple international medical relief campaigns. Dr. Muylaert graduated magna cum laude and Phi Beta Kappa from Southern Methodist University in Dallas, TX. She received her M.D. from the University of Texas at Houston and finished a surgical internship at Methodist Hospital in Dallas, TX. She completed residency training in ophthalmology at the State University of New York, Stony Brook followed by a glaucoma fellowship at the New York Eye and Ear Infirmary of Mt. Sinai in New York, NY. Dr. Muylaert also completed the Clinical Quality Fellowship Program in New York, NY. This prestigious program sponsored by the Greater New York Hospital Association (GNYHA) and United Hospital Fund (UHF) offers specialty training in quality and patient safety to clinicians in the New York City area. Dr. Muylaert was the first ophthalmologist accepted into the fellowship and subsequently became the Quality & Patient Safety Co-Chair of her department. After her fellowship, Dr. Muylaert was an attending physician at the New York Eye and Ear Infirmary of Mt. Sinai. She provided direct oversight to residents in the glaucoma clinic and operating room. Her dedication to resident education continued when she joined the Weill Cornell Department of Ophthalmology as an Assistant Professor. She supervised both resident and fellow clinical, laser, and surgical skills and served as the Co-Director of the Glaucoma service. Dr. Muylaert specializes in the medical and surgical treatment of glaucoma, and was a professor of glaucoma at Cornell before coming to Colorado. She also specializes in advanced cataract surgery, including LenSx laser-assisted cataract surgery with ORA technology, and premium lenses including multifocal and astigmatic correcting lenses.
